Bharkot - Ganai Gangoli, Pithoragarh
Bharkot is a village situated in the Ganai Gangoli tehsil of Pithoragarh district, Uttarakhand. It is located approximately 67 km from Gangolihat and around 137 km from Pithoragarh. Kotali ser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bharkot village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Bharkot is 049841. The village covers a total geographical area of 27.78 hectares and falls under the 262532 pincode. Almora is the nearest town, located about 82 km away.
Bharkot village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Gangolihat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Almora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Bharkot
As per Census 2011, Bharkot village has a total population of 178 people, consisting of 83 males and 95 females. The village has 45 households and a sex ratio of 1,144 females per 1,000 males. There are 26 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 122 literate and 56 illiterate residents. Additionally, 23 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Bharkot are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 178 | 83 | 95 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 26 | 14 | 12 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 23 | 10 | 13 |
| Literate Population | 122 | 68 | 54 |
| Illiterate Population | 56 | 15 | 41 |

Transport and Connectivity of Bharkot
Public transport in the Bharkot is mainly available through shared van services.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within >10 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Almora to Bharkot is about 82 km, with a usual travel time of around ~2.3 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Pithoragarh to Bharkot is about 137 km, with the usual travel time around ~3.9 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
